Looking westward along Ridge Road from atop the bridge over the railroad tracks just past the city's downtown, a panoramic view is seen of the smokestacks and factory buildings of the former Lackawanna Steel plant, once the world's largest. As seen in December 2021.

The autumn foliage in its full splendor makes a colorful backdrop for a view across Lake Kirsty, at the Tifft Nature Preserve in Buffalo, New York, as seen on an October 2022 afternoon.
